Subject: DR drill tomorrow — Nightshade backfill scheduler

Hey support folks,

Tomorrow we're running the quarterly disaster-recovery drill for Nightshade, our nightly backfill scheduler. Expect paused jobs between 10:00 and 11:00 and some noisy alerts — safe to ignore. If anyone needs to restore the drill vault during the window, the recovery passphrase is right below.

vault phrase of yaguf-hahaf = druath-holix

## Deployment

Tilevault is the cache layer in front of the Marrowline tile renderer. Deploys go through the standard pipeline; no manual steps. Drain one node at a time — cold caches spike render latency for ~10 minutes. Release manager signs off only after hit rate recovers above baseline. Rollback is a redeploy of the prior tag; cache contents survive. Confirm the config bundle matches the release branch before promoting. The expected values for this release are as follows.

config for tagaf-bawif:
[norok]
host = norok.ordinworks.local
user = norok_svc
database = norok_prod

// Catalogue import tuning — please read before touching.
// For the eng sync: the Hollowmere Library batch importer chokes when
// MARC-ish records exceed the chunk budget, so we throttle per shelf-list
// rather than per file. Kestrelbooks feeds are the worst offenders.
// Retries back off exponentially; duplicates get quarantined, not dropped.
// Don't tweak these without rerunning the Thornfield fixture suite.
// The current constants are listed below.

constants for yaduf-fahag:
BUDGETS = {
    "kelix": 528,
    "briwyn": 734,
}